Ibadat (Religious Deeds)

1-Deeds in Islam are of two main categories:
a) 'Ibadat, these are the rituals, or devotional duties, of worship: Salat, Zakat, Siyam, and Hajj.
b) Mu'amalat, these include all life activities related to individual, family, society or the whole'Ummah (Muslim Community at large), political, economic, cultural, legal, ethical..., national or international.
2-Mu'amalat when carried out in fulfilment of Allah's Shari'a (law) will be a sort of "Worship" in the general sense.
3-In this pamphlet, Mu'amalat will not be dealt with. You have to consult in each case either a book of fiqh (Islamic Low) or any well informed Muslim scholar or authority.
4-The practical Pillars (Foundations) of Islam are Five: 1-The Two shahadats (Confessions), 2-Salat, 3-Zakat, 4-Siyam, 5-Hajj.
